XRP Could Hit $28 This Cycle in Altcoin-Driven Market, Analyst Predicts
XRP remains positioned for a potential surge to $28 during this market cycle, according to a new analysis by CryptoInsightUK analyst Will Taylor. However, this ambitious projection hinges on a scenario where altcoins dominate the cryptocurrency market, capturing approximately $6 trillion of a projected $10 trillion total crypto market capitalization.
Key Insights
Will Taylor's analysis, highlighted by both NewsBTC and BITRSS, outlines a bullish case for XRP based on multi-year technical patterns and a broader thesis involving capital rotation from traditional markets into digital assets. While Taylor emphasizes this as a "non-base-case" scenario, he suggests XRP could benefit significantly if altcoins outperform Bitcoin in terms of market share.
Central to this projection is an anticipated decline in Bitcoin dominance. Taylor estimates Bitcoin's market share could drop to between 31.5% and 35.3%, translating to a Bitcoin market cap of $3 trillion to $4 trillion. This scenario would leave approximately $6 trillion in market capitalization distributed among altcoins, positioning XRP as a key beneficiary.
Taylor's analysis was reportedly published in his December 27 "Weekly Insight" newsletter, where he detailed the conditions necessary for XRP to achieve such substantial gains. He highlighted XRP's multi-year technical compression as a factor that could enable an outsized move if market sentiment aligns favorably.
Uncertainties and Risks
Despite the optimistic outlook, several aspects of Taylor's projection remain speculative. The $10 trillion total crypto market cap represents a significant increase from current levels and is not guaranteed to materialize this cycle. Similarly, Bitcoin's dominance falling to the projected range of 31.5% to 35.3% is theoretical and would require substantial shifts in market dynamics.
Additionally, the assumption that $6 trillion will flow into altcoins depends on both the total market expansion and Bitcoin's declining dominance occurring simultaneously. Whether XRP specifically will capture enough of this altcoin allocation to reach $28 remains uncertain, as it would require XRP to outperform most other altcoins during such a rotation.
